What Is Intermittent Fasting?
Intermittent fasting (IF) is an eating pattern that cycles between periods of fasting and eating. Unlike traditional diets, IF focuses on when you eat rather than what you eat. Common protocols include the 16:8 method (16-hour fast, 8-hour eating window), the 5:2 method (normal eating 5 days, severe calorie restriction 2 days), and alternate-day fasting.
How IF Affects Blood Sugar
During fasting, insulin levels fall and the body shifts to burning stored glycogen and fat. This process can significantly improve insulin sensitivity β a core problem in type 2 diabetes. Clinical studies show IF can reduce fasting glucose by 3β6 mmol/L and lower HbA1c by 0.5β1.5% over 12 weeks in people with type 2 diabetes.
Mechanisms of Action
- Reduces chronic hyperinsulinemia
- Promotes hepatic glucose clearance
- Decreases visceral fat, a driver of insulin resistance
- Improves beta-cell function over time
IF Protocols Compared
| Protocol | Fasting Window | Diabetes Suitability |
|---|---|---|
| 16:8 | 16 hours daily | Most manageable for T2D |
| 5:2 | 2 days/week (500 kcal) | Moderate risk, needs planning |
| Alternate Day | Every other day | Higher risk, specialist only |
| OMAD | 23 hours daily | High risk, not recommended |
Safety Considerations
Hypoglycemia Risk
People taking insulin, sulfonylureas (e.g., glibenclamide, glipizide), or glinides are at significant risk of hypoglycemia during fasting windows. Medication doses often need adjustment before starting IF. Never change insulin doses without consulting your endocrinologist or diabetes care team.
Who Should Avoid IF
- Type 1 diabetes without specialist supervision
- Pregnant or breastfeeding women with diabetes
- People with a history of eating disorders
- Those with advanced kidney or liver disease
- Individuals with frequent hypoglycemia unawareness
Monitoring During IF
Consistent blood glucose monitoring is non-negotiable. Check glucose before, during, and after fasting windows β especially in the first 2β4 weeks. A continuous glucose monitor (CGM) provides real-time data and early hypoglycemia alerts, making it ideal for people with diabetes practicing IF. Practical Starting Tips
- Start with a shorter fast (12 hours) and extend gradually
- Stay well-hydrated β water, plain tea, and black coffee are permitted
- Break your fast with low-GI foods to avoid post-meal glucose spikes
- Keep fast-acting glucose (glucose tablets or juice) accessible at all times
- Track patterns using a diabetes logbook or app
Nutrition During Eating Windows
What you eat matters as much as when. Prioritize lean proteins, non-starchy vegetables, healthy fats, and low-GI carbohydrates. Avoid breaking a fast with refined carbohydrates or sugary foods, which cause rapid glucose spikes.
